Anxiety Disorders

Covers GAD, Separation Anxiety, Social Anxiety, Panic Disorder, and Specific Phobias

Anxiety can show up in many ways, as the 'what-ifs' of Generalised Anxiety (GAD), the intense fear of being away from loved ones (Separation Anxiety), or the overwhelming dread of social situations or panic attacks. 


For children, it might look like tummy aches or school refusal; for adults, it often feels like a constant state of high alert. 


My approach is to help you or your child understand how anxiety 'tricks' the brain into sensing danger where there is none. Using evidence-based CBT and gentle, step-by-step 'bravery challenges' for phobias, we work together to build confidence and reduce the power that worry holds over daily life.
